XamlRoot Class
Definition
Important
Some information relates to prerelease product that may be substantially modified before it’s released. Microsoft makes no warranties, express or implied, with respect to the information provided here.
Represents a tree of XAML content and information about the context in which it is hosted.
public ref class XamlRoot sealed
/// [Windows.Foundation.Metadata.ContractVersion(Windows.Foundation.UniversalApiContract, 524288)]
/// [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
class XamlRoot final
[Windows.Foundation.Metadata.ContractVersion(typeof(Windows.Foundation.UniversalApiContract), 524288)]
[Windows.Foundation.Metadata.MarshalingBehavior(Windows.Foundation.Metadata.MarshalingType.Agile)]
public sealed class XamlRoot
Public NotInheritable Class XamlRoot
- Inheritance
- Attributes
Windows requirements
Device family |
Windows 10, version 1903 (introduced in 10.0.18362.0)
|
API contract |
Windows.Foundation.UniversalApiContract (introduced in v8.0)
|
Properties
Content |
Gets the root element of the XAML element tree. |
IsHostVisible |
Gets a value that indicates whether the XamlRoot is visible. |
RasterizationScale |
Gets a value that represents the number of raw (physical) pixels for each view pixel. |
Size |
Gets the width and height of the content area. |
UIContext |
Gets the context identifier for the view. |
Events
Changed |
Occurs when a property of XamlRoot has changed. |